Birth Injury Prevention

Medical specialists who treat women during pregnancy and childbirth can make mistakes that can lead to birth injury attorneys injuries. Some of these injuries are inevitable however others could have been avoided if the physician or hospital had exercised proper care in treating the mother or child.

Cerebral Palsy and Erb’s palsy can lead to permanent disabilities. These conditions impact the motor abilities of a child and can be caused by a variety of causes, including infections, uterine injuries or mismanaged labor and birth.

Premature birth can result in serious birth injuries like fractures or hematomas. These injuries can be avoided if doctors monitor the cervix during pregnancy and take the proper steps to avoid complications that can arise from preterm labor.

A medical error during birth can also cause cerebral palsy and brain damage in newborns. These injuries are typically caused by a doctor's inability to recognize signs of an emergency or performing a cesarean albuquerque birth injury attorney when there is distress in the fetus or vaginal problems are present.

Other birth injuries could be caused by the use of tools to assist during birth, like vacuum extractors or forceps. These tools are generally safe when used properly however, if a doctor abuses them, it could lead to serious head or facial injuries.

Another form of birth injury that can be prevented is the tear of the brachial plexus in a newborn's birth which are nerves that regulate hand and arm movement. These injuries occur when excessive stretching or pulling damage the nerves during labor and birth. The resulting disabilities can range from temporary paralysis up to total disability.

Families who suffer from these and other disabilities are faced with massive costs that last for all their lives, which includes ongoing therapy and medications, adaptive equipment like walkers or wheelchairs, as well as special accommodations. A legal claim will not alter the severity of an injury, but it can assist families in getting the assistance they require and also encourage health professionals to improve their safety procedures during childbirth.

Medical Malpractice

Parents of a newborn who suffers birth injuries as a result of an error in medicine might feel as if their future has been stolen. They are often faced with mounting medical bills as well as emotional trauma and the added burden of caring for their child. A successful medical malpractice suit can provide financial relief to families in need, so they can focus on their child's health and recovery.

A medical malpractice case is one in which a doctor, hospital or another healthcare provider is accused of not fulfilling their duty of care. In the case of birth injuries this implies that a doctor or nurse committed an act of negligence prior to or during the birth, resulting in an injury to the mother or baby.

An experienced birth trauma attorney will examine the facts of your case to determine whether there was a breach of the duty of care. The attorney will determine the parties accountable and their insurance policies. This will require accessing medical records, obtaining expert opinions, and identifying the policies and procedures that were not adhered to during the pregnancy and delivery. A reputable law firm for birth injuries will likely have databases for medical issues, and staff with experience including nurse case managers and doctors.

The legal team will collect evidence to prove the medical professionals failed to meet the accepted standard of care when they caused the birth injuries of your child. The lawyer will also present an extensive damages report for your jury to understand how the injuries affected you and your family. Damages can include economic losses such as the lifetime cost of medical care, as well as non-economic losses like pain and suffering.

A highly rated lawyer for birth injuries will negotiate on your behalf with insurers and fight to get a fair settlement for your and your family. If a settlement is not reached, the lawyer will prepare for trial and present your case before a jury of your peers. If the verdict is successful, it could provide your family the money needed to pay for treatments and equipment and also for modifications to your vehicle and home. It could also help to cover the cost of your child's care for the rest of their life.

Time Limits

As with most lawsuits involving medical negligence, there are strict deadlines for filing a claim, also known as the statute of limitations. If the family of the victim fail to meet the deadline, they lose their right to compensation. A birth trauma attorney can assist victims and their families be aware of and adhere to the statute of limitations, so that they don't miss out on financial compensation.

The timelines for a illinois birth injury attorneys injury claim differ from state to state and can be difficult to determine. Generally, victims have two years to file a malpractice suit from the date of the injury. However, this is often extended for minors who are unable to file a claim before they turn 18.

For instances where injuries aren't immediately apparent such as hypoxic-ischemic disorder (HIE) or conditions like cerebral palsy, the timeline could be extended. This is because these conditions can take weeks or even years to appear. This is why it's so important to contact an experienced lawyer to handle birth injury cases immediately.

Certain states also require notice of the lawsuit to be provided to the defendant health care providers within a certain time frame and can affect the time limit. A different statute of limitations could also apply in the event that the health care provider is a public entity or an employee of an agency of the government.

Medical malpractice lawsuits may be filed at the county court in which the negligence occurred. Plaintiffs are parents, whereas defendants are their doctors, hospitals, and other medical personnel. Once the lawsuit is filed, it will be assigned a case number and an investigation schedule.

Although settlements are typically reached prior to trial, some birth injury cases can lead to the verdict of a jury.
